GUI zum Herunterfahren, Neustarten und Abmelden vom PC mit Python
In diesem Artikel schreiben wir ein Python-Skript, um Ihr System herunterzufahren oder neu zu starten oder abzumelden und es mit der GUI-Anwendung zu binden.
Das Betriebssystemmodul in Python bietet Funktionen für die Interaktion mit dem Betriebssystem. OS ist eine eingebaute Bibliothek Python .
Syntax :
Zum Herunterfahren Ihres Systems: os.system ("shutdown / s / t 1")
Zum Neustart Ihres Systems: os.system ("shutdown / r / t 1")
Zum Abmelden Ihres Systems: os.system ("shutdown -l")
Implementierungs-GUI-Anwendung mit Tkinter:
from
tkinter
import
*
import
os
def
shutdown():
return
os.system(
"shutdown /s /t 1"
)
def
restart():
return
os.system(
"shutdown /r /t 1"
)
def
logout():
return
os.system(
"shutdown -l"
)
master
=
Tk()
master.configure(bg
=
'light grey'
)
Button(master, text
=
"Shutdown"
, command
=
shutdown).grid(row
=
0
)
Button(master, text
=
"Restart"
, command
=
restart).grid(row
=
1
)
Button(master, text
=
"Log out"
, command
=
logout).grid(row
=
2
)
mainloop()
Ausgabe:
Hinweis: Stellen Sie sicher, dass Sie alle Programme speichern und schließen , bevor Sie diesen Code im IDLE ausführen, da dieses Programm Ihren Computer sofort herunterfährt und neu startet.